About the Silver Creek

Silver Creek near Sun Valley is a legendary spring creek — flat, clear, and loaded with large, highly selective trout. Often compared to English chalk streams, it demands precise casts and perfect presentations.

River Sections

Silver Creek Preserve

wade access
Fishable

107 CFS

Nature Conservancy preserve with legendary spring creek fishing. Sight-fishing to large rising trout.
